The business of Georgia is business, and how. So says Site Selection magazine, the national publication that placed Georgia No. 1 in its annual rankings of the best states in which to establish a private business. Criteria included construction and expansion of business facilities and infrastructure, tax burdens for businesses, and assessments of states’ business climates by corporate real estate executives. Atlanta Beltline light rail back on the menu?
Many Atlantans were dismayed when Mayor Andre Dickens seemingly tabled the idea of light rail along the Atlanta Beltline, the city’s wildly popular and successful pedestrian path. After all, light rail was a core part of the loop’s original vision, meant to connect the city all around its (eventual) 22-mile loop. But now the Atlanta City Council is pushing back, with 11 councilmembers, led by Atlanta City Councilwoman Kelsea Bond signing onto a resolution signaling support for the idea.
